Output fd88ead0ecdc406353a78bf57c99eb947d9cb976b8871c8896f025c8ac66b7b8:8

value
256096149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a31366327123deae0b83c2b40c09200cde9ad0fc OP_EQUAL
address
3GZHJh8MPqKq1rqqyrkoibMMWbX5UKgHjz
transaction
fd88ead0ecdc406353a78bf57c99eb947d9cb976b8871c8896f025c8ac66b7b8
confirmations
3170
spent
true